和Harmony. Peaceful. Tranquility. To soothe. To be quiet. To get along. Combine. To mix. To blend. Combine. To match. To set in order. To set the tone. A moderate appearance. Calm sea. Yamato. Japan.
富Wealth. Abundance. To be rich. Property. There is plenty of wealth. To be full.
聖Saint. A person of superior knowledge and virtue. A person who is respected. A person who is a leader in his or her field. A person who has mastered the truth. The son of heaven. A word used to refer to a person who is the son of heaven. Unblemished.
守Protect. To hold on to. To maintain a state. To keep watch. To defend. Local chiefs, officials. To protect the gods and Buddha. To take care of children.
典Books. Documents. Handbooks. Rules. Traditions. Rituals. Etiquette. To be the same as usual. To be in order. To be in order. To pawn something.
孝A child who serves his or her parents well. Cherish your parents. To take good care of one's ancestors. A person who has inherited ideas, goals, etc. from parents or ancestors.
房Tuft. A cluster of many threads, the tips of which hang down. The state in which many flowers, fruits, etc. are gathered and hang down from a branch. A bag of fruit contents. Small chamber
一One. The first. Kanji for the number 1 (one). To be the most superior. To begin, to put things together.
風Wind. The wind blows. Sensitizing power. To be conveyed in a certain way. Tradition. Figure or appearance. Taste. Rumors. The name of a disease.
伝Communicating. To pass on. To tell. To spread. A record of a person's life. Lore. A horse-drawn carriage that delivers people and goods to an inn. A commentary on a classic.
冬Winter. One of the four seasons. Refers to the period from December to around February.
午Horse. Seventh of the twelve signs of the Chinese zodiac. The name of the time of day, around noon or from noon to two o'clock. Or between 11 a.m. and 1 p.m. The direction of south.
郎Male. Men. Young men. A word that refers broadly to boys. A retainer.
